Why do dentures break?
Dentures can break due to age-related wear, a poor fit, teeth grinding or clenching while wearing dentures, or sudden trauma. Poor oral hygiene can also lead to the deterioration of denture components over time.

Denture care guidelines
Proper denture care is essential. Brush them daily with a soft-bristled toothbrush, use nonabrasive cleansers, and always rinse them after eating. Soak them overnight in a mild denture-cleaning solution to freshen them and kill bacteria. Schedule regular checkups for adjustments or repairs as needed.

What is the difference between denture reline and denture repair?
Denture repair is the process of restoring a denture due to surface damage, fractures or irreparable wear. On the other hand, relining involves remodelling the inner surface to improve fit and reflect any changes in your mouth since the original impression was taken.

How do you know if your dentures don't fit right?
Signs of ill fitting dentures include sore spots and pain, difficulty speaking or eating, excessive salivation and a strange taste in the mouth.
